La Vernia ISD TIFB Distance Learning Grant Summary

 

La Vernia ISD has evaluated the needs of our students, staff, parents and the community at large.  Due to the semi-rural location of La Vernia, travel time, transportation logistics and the lack of community resources limits access to many educational opportunities.

 

La Vernia ISD proposes to address this problem through the introduction of advanced technology in the form of a Distance Learning System.  This technology answers logistical problems and lack of local resources by bringing the resources to the learner.

 

The goals of the proposal are to:

 

1.      Enrich the curriculum and share educational resources and learning opportunities.

2.      Provide enhanced on-site staff development in a wide variety of areas with increased convenience, frequency and availability.

3.      Provide local parental and community access to adult literacy classes, GED/ESL, certification training, continuing education and college courses.

 

The following objectives will allow La Vernia ISD to fulfill all three goals:

 

1.      Identify existing District technologies and equipment that can be used as a foundation and backbone for the Distance Learning System.

2.      Identify distance learning equipment and services that tie into existing equipment and that interface with our content provider, the Region 20 ESC.

3.      Identify and obtain funding for purchase, installation and support of this system.

4.      Purchase and install the system; train operators and support staff.

5.      Implement content delivery to students, staff, parents and the community.

6.      Evaluate system effectiveness continually and adjust system and content as required.

7.      Update and expand system continually to meet future growth and needs.

 

In order to best expand our educational offerings and provide needed community resources, La Vernia ISD is applying for a Non-Competitive Distance Learning Grant to leverage local funding and install an H.320 Distance Learning System in our new library and an H.323 LAN Videoconferencing Distribution System in our District.

 

The Distance Learning System will allow us to expand and enhance our curriculum by sharing resources and learning opportunities.  It will also significantly improve staff development by providing convenient, accessible, quality interactive training locally.
